Rafael Grossi emphasized that tangible results are crucial to prevent war, stating, "It is indispensable to get, at this point in time, to some concrete, tangible, visible results that will indicate that this joint work is improving the situation and in a general sense is moving us away from conflict and ultimately war." This highlights the urgency and necessity of effective diplomatic efforts in the context of Iran's nuclear advancements.
Iran's Foreign Minister Abbas Araqchi asserted that while the country is willing to negotiate, it refuses to do so under pressure, stating, "the ball is in the EU/E3 court." This signifies Iran's stance on negotiations and emphasizes the importance of mutual respect in the diplomatic process, amid escalating tensions.
